                                FMCS 2016
        24th Workshop on Foundational Methods in Computer Science
                  University of British Columbia, VANCOUVER, Canada
                          JUNE 2-5, 2016

                            FIRST ANNOUNCEMENT

                                  * * *

   The Department of Mathematics at the University of British Columbia(UBC)
   in cooperation with the Pacific Institute of Mathematical Sciences(PIMS)
   is hosting the Foundational Methods in Computer Science(FMCS) workshop
   on June 2-5, 2016, on the UBC campus in Vancouver, Canada

   The workshop is an annual informal meeting intended to bring together
   researchers in mathematics and computer science. There is a focus
   on the application of category theory in computer science. However, all
   those who are interested in category theory or computer science are
   welcome to attend.

   There will be a welcoming reception on Thursday June 2. The
   scientific program starts on June 3, and consists of a day of
   tutorials aimed at graduate students and those new to the field, as
   well as a day and a half of research talks. The meeting ends at
   1pm on Sunday June 5.

   Previous meetings

   Previous FMCS meetings were held in Pullman (1992), Portland (1993),
   Vancouver (1994), Kananaskis (1995), Pullman (1996), Portland (1998),
   Kananaskis (1999), Vancouver (2000), Spokane (2001), Hamilton (2002),
   Ottawa (2003), Kananaskis (2004), Vancouver (2005), Kananaskis
   (2006), Hamilton (2007), Halifax (2008), Vancouver (2009),
   Kananaskis (2010), Kananaskis (2011), Halifax (2012), Sackville (2013),
   Kananaskis (2014), Hamilton (2015).
